According to our LPI (LP Information) latest study, the global Stereolithography 3D Printing market size was valued at US$ 739.6 million in 2023. With growing demand in downstream market, the Stereolithography 3D Printing is forecast to a readjusted size of US$ 1372.3 million by 2030 with a CAGR of 9.2% during review period.

Stereolithography (SLA) was the first 3D printing technology. An SLA printer makes use of mirrors, with one positioned on the X-axis and another on the Y-axis. These mirrors rapidly aim a laser beam across the vat of resin, curing and solidifying a cross-section of the object inside this build area, building it up layer by layer. Stereolithography (SLA) 3D printing has become vastly popular for its ability to produce high-accuracy, isotropic, and watertight prototypes and parts in a range of advanced materials with fine features and smooth surface finish.

3D printing, also known as additive manufacturing, is a manufacturing method based on a digital model file, using powdered metals, plastics and other materials to lay out the print layer by layer, and finally form a three-dimensional object. Currently, it has been gradually applied in industrial design, aerospace, construction, medical and other fields to print models, parts and even final products. According to our research, the global 3D printing market size is about $15.3 billion in 2022, with the highest share coming from 3D printing services. The industry that uses 3D printing the most is the automotive industry, which is a distant second, followed by the consumer/electronics sector and aerospace. The current global 3D printing head players are mainly concentrated in the US.
